Kaptan Singh Solanki Appointed New Haryana Governor

PTI

NEW DELHI: President Pranab Mukherjee Friday appointed senior BJP leader Kaptan Singh Solanki as the next governor of Haryana, a Rashtrapati Bhavan communique said here.

Solanki will replace Jagannath Pahadia whose term as governor ends July 26.

"The President is pleased to appoint Kaptan Singh Solanki, to be the governor of Haryana with effect from the date he assumes charge of his office vice Jagannath Pahadia, who completes his tenure on July 26," the communique said.

A Bharatiya Janata Party leader from Madhya Pradesh, Solanki is presently a Rajya Sabha member.
